Adopt integrity pact to check graft: CVC tells banks, FIs

Last Updated: Friday, February 27, 2015, 15:06

The concept of Integrity Pact (IP) envisages an agreement between the prospective vendors or bidders and the buyer committing the persons or officials of both the parties not to exercise any corrupt influence on any aspect of a procurement contract.

Up to 26% FDI in insurance allowed via automatic route

Last Updated: Friday, February 20, 2015, 20:53

The government on Friday said up to 26 percent FDI in insurance companies will be allowed through automatic route, as it notified rules to increase foreign direct investment ceiling in the sector to 49 percent.

Insurance regulator mulls no fee for change in nomination

Last Updated: Sunday, January 25, 2015, 11:13

Observing policyholders' right to effect changes in nomination, sectoral regulator IRDA is proposing to do away with the practice of charging fee for such alterations by life insurance companies.

Irda modifies group life insurance schemes for fincl entities

Last Updated: Monday, December 29, 2014, 22:01

IRDA on Monday clarified that under lender-borrower scheme life insurance companies will make payment of outstanding loan to lenders in case of eventuality to an individual covered under the group insurance scheme.
